Package io.quarkus.maven.it.verifier
Class RunningInvoker
java.lang.Object
org.apache.maven.shared.invoker.DefaultInvoker
io.quarkus.maven.it.verifier.MavenProcessInvoker
io.quarkus.maven.it.verifier.RunningInvoker
- All Implemented Interfaces:
org.apache.maven.shared.invoker.Invoker
Implementation of verifier using a forked process that is still running while verifying. The process is stop when
stop() is called.-
Field Summary
Fields inherited from class org.apache.maven.shared.invoker.DefaultInvoker
ROLE_HINTFields inherited from interface org.apache.maven.shared.invoker.Invoker
ROLE -
Constructor Summary
ConstructorsConstructorDescriptionRunningInvoker(File basedir, boolean debug) RunningInvoker(File basedir, boolean debug, boolean parallel) -
Method Summary
Methods inherited from class org.apache.maven.shared.invoker.DefaultInvoker
getLocalRepositoryDirectory, getLogger, getMavenExecutable, getMavenHome, getWorkingDirectory, setErrorHandler, setInputStream, setLocalRepositoryDirectory, setLogger, setMavenExecutable, setMavenHome, setOutputHandler, setWorkingDirectory
-
Constructor Details
-
RunningInvoker
-
RunningInvoker
-
-
Method Details
-
stop
public void stop() -
execute
public MavenProcessInvocationResult execute(List<String> goals, Map<String, String> envVars) throws org.apache.maven.shared.invoker.MavenInvocationException- Throws:
org.apache.maven.shared.invoker.MavenInvocationException
-
execute
public MavenProcessInvocationResult execute(List<String> goals, Map<String, String> envVars, Properties properties) throws org.apache.maven.shared.invoker.MavenInvocationException- Throws:
org.apache.maven.shared.invoker.MavenInvocationException
-
log
- Throws:
IOException
-
getResult
-